Ohtani's Return to Mound Uncertain After Short Bullpen Session

Shohei Ohtani threw only 20 pitches in a bullpen session on Friday, and Dodgers manager Dave Roberts said his knee and right bicep are not fully healthy. Ohtani's planned start on Sunday is in doubt, with Tyler Glasnow as a potential replacement. Ohtani has not pitched since July 3 due to knee soreness and bicep discomfort.

The abbreviated session marks a setback in Ohtani's rehabilitation timeline, as he typically throws at least 30 pitches before a start. His bicep discomfort reportedly developed from compensating for the knee issue with his upper body. Roberts plans to consult with Ohtani and pitching coach Mark Prior before deciding on Sunday's assignment.

Ohtani posted a 1.79 ERA with 95 strikeouts across 85.2 innings in 14 starts before the injuries sidelined him. He made four postseason pitching appearances last year, including a Game 7 World Series start, and the Dodgers may use a shared workload with Glasnow if he returns at limited capacity.
